Etown Building, 364 Cong Hoa St., Ward 13, Tan Binh Dist, Ho Chi Minh City, Vietnam
Salary Expectation
$1500 - $2200 NET/month
Requirements
Education: Bachelor of IT or equivalent
Language: Intermediate English (good in all skills, especially writing and communicating)
Strong knowledge in JAVA-web technologies (filter chains/servlet/jsp/EJB/REST), system design, technical troubleshooting, and problem-solving
Skills
Must Have
Strong knowledge in Java Web & Enterprise (EE) technologies, system design, technical troubleshooting, and problem-solving
Servlet API, JAX-RS (REST), JSON-P; Apache Tomcat, JBoss AS/Wildfly, etc.
Java SE 8 (lambdas, streams, interface evolution), APT, Lombok, Groovy, JUnit 4 and 5, Mockito, Hamcrest matchers
Experienced in IoC (Spring Framework or Google Guice) and service design Templating (Freemarker, Handlebars, Velocity)
Rapid application & UI development frameworks (Vaadin, SpringBoot), Sass, JavaScript
Strong in database design and programming (MySQL, H2), as a plus, JCR 2.0 (Java Content Repository), Jackrabbit, Lucene
Experience with Maven, Git, CI/CD, Jenkins Pipelines, Docker, Selenium
Knowledge of cloud based development is a plus
Experienced in open-source solutions such as CMS, CRM, E-commerce, Portal, and social networks is a plus
Solid soft skills: group discussion leading, teamwork, problem-solving, presentations
Must be independent, responsible, and self-motivated with the ability to learn and achieve superior results
Possessing strong methodologies when researching new technologies
Ideally
Knowledge of cloud based development is a plus
Skilled in Liferay, CQ5, JIVE, Tapestry 5, and Lucene is a plus
Experienced in open-source solutions such as CMS (Hybris, Magnolia), Portal, and social networks is a plus
Experience with Google Web Toolkit and Vaadin is a plus
Experience with MySQL database is preferable
Responsibilities
We are looking for awesome people to join the Magnolia-CMS team in Vietnam. Our team members reflect the character of our CMS through a flexible, friendly, and open culture that is both inspiring, fun, and filled with challenges.
You’ll be responsible for
You will work as a Senior Java Developer on web-based application projects in JAVA-related and open-source technologies
Analyze system requirements
Participate in system design and implementation
Perform as a key member in technical problem resolution on projects under experienced team leaders
Play the role of a team leader managing a small number of developers on specific projects
Why it would be awesome to work with us
Here at the Magnolia Vietnam, we don’t just offer you a job, we offer you future
13th-month salary, 1 month bonus in 3rd year, 2 months bonus in 5th year and day-off
Private health care program for you and your family members
Potential opportunities for exchange program to Europe as 2 off-weeks
English training with a native English teacher
Telecommuting if needed
Whoopie Fridays where people can meet, chat, and exchange knowledge
A refrigerator fully stocked with snacks, fruit, and beer
Monthly team building activities, outings, and luncheon meetings for knowledge sharing
Stylish office, equipped with a 15” Macbook Pro and 27” Apple Thunderbolt Display for each employee
Location
Salary Expectation
Requirements
Skills
Must Have
Ideally
Responsibilities
We are looking for awesome people to join the Magnolia-CMS team in Vietnam. Our team members reflect the character of our CMS through a flexible, friendly, and open culture that is both inspiring, fun, and filled with challenges.
You’ll be responsible for
Why it would be awesome to work with us
Contact
Email: linh.nguyenlethao@magnolia-cms.com Or skype: thaolinh.nguyenle Website: https://www.magnolia-cms.com/